The project proposal includes measures to improve energy efficiency in the following areas: 1) HEAT PUMPS - two heat pumps are planned. The first will have a capacity of 65 kW, and this heat pump will provide heat transfer to the internal heating/cooling system for the main hall of the restaurant LAVASH-300 sq.m. The second heat pump will have a capacity of 16 kW and its purpose will be to provide domestic hot water for a boiler with a capacity of 300 liters. Both heat pumps are of the type: air-to-water; 2) SOLAR SYSTEMS FOR HOT WATER AND DOMESTIC HOT WATER SUPPLY - it is planned to build solar systems for hot water and domestic hot water supply through vacuum tube collectors - 5 sq.m. This system will power the small heat pump - 16 kW; 3) CLIMATE CHAMBER WITH HIGHLY EFFICIENT HEAT/COLD/HUMIDITY RECOVERY - the internal heating/cooling system for the main hall in the LAVASH restaurant - 300 sq.m. The systems allow for up to 100% fresh air processing, which covers all possible air processing processes– filtration, recovery, regeneration, heating, cooling + drying, process ventilation. Nominal flow rate of the system -5,100 cubic meters per hour
